Dawn's Campfire BBQ Beans Recalled for Metal Foreign Object
Morski Brands recalls 1,312 units of Dawn's Campfire BBQ Beans nationwide due to metal foreign objects. Consumers should not consume the product.

Plain-English summary
Morski Brands, Inc. is recalling 1,312 units of Dawn's Campfire BBQ Beans due to the presence of metal foreign objects in the product. The affected units are 8 lb (3.63 kg) containers with best before dates of 6-18-22 and 6-25-22 and are identified by UPC 0 32345 90125 4. The product was distributed nationwide.
Metal foreign objects in food products pose a potential risk of injury to consumers. No illnesses or injuries have been reported in connection with this recall.
Consumers who have purchased the recalled product should discontinue use and not consume it. For additional information about the recall, consumers can contact the FDA or the recalling manufacturer.
